Why Straighten Hair While Wet?
Style Reset
When hair is wet, its hydrogen bonds are more flexible, making it easier to reshape. By combining moisture with airflow, you can style hair effortlessly without the need for damaging heat.
The Science of Shine
Using lower temperatures while resetting the bonds in wet hair helps preserve its internal structure, allowing it to reflect more light and achieve a naturally shiny, healthy-looking finish.
